CREATING OPPORTUNITY FOR WOMEN
From the very beginning, Jay believed a successful company should create opportunity—not just products.
He transformed his childhood home into a free vocational training center for women, funded by the company. At a time when employing women challenged long-standing cultural expectations in the region, the decision was met with resistance. Yet he remained committed to creating a place where women could learn valuable skills, earn an income, and build greater independence for themselves and their families.
That vision became woven into the fabric of G.O.A.T. Glove. As the company grew, so did the opportunity to create meaningful employment for women while building a culture rooted in dignity, respect, and craftsmanship.
